Abstract
To provide a manufacturing method of an electro-photographic photoreceptor having high wear resistance, good electrical characteristics and achieving higher picture quality for a long time, and the electro-photographic photoreceptor.SOLUTION: The manufacturing method of an electro-photographic photoreceptor is for manufacturing an electro-photographic photoreceptor including at least a photosensitive layer and a protective layer on a conductive support medium, and includes the steps of: forming a coating film as protective layer using coating liquid containing a polymerizable compound; and after the coating film is formed, irradiating the coating film with light energy using a light-emitting diode as light source for curing to form a protective layer. The light energy satisfies the condition represented by the following formula (I). Formula (I): 500 mW / cm2<peak radiation illuminance on photoreceptor≤25000 mW / cm2.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 1
